Frequently Asked Questions About Climbing Podcasts
What are Climbing Podcasts?
Climbing Podcasts are audio programs dedicated to discussions, stories, and insights into the world of climbing. These podcasts cover various aspects of climbing, including different styles of climbing (such as bouldering, sport climbing, and trad climbing), interviews with professional climbers, discussions on training techniques, and exploration of climbing destinations.
How can Climbing Podcasts inspire and support climbers in their pursuits?
Climbing Podcasts serve as a source of inspiration and support for climbers by sharing personal stories, discussing climbing challenges, and offering tips on technique and training. They cover topics such as route beta, gear reviews, and insights into the climbing community, providing valuable content for climbers of all skill levels.
What topics are commonly covered in Climbing Podcasts?
Climbing Podcasts cover a diverse range of topics, including first-hand accounts of epic climbs, discussions on climbing ethics and safety, interviews with renowned climbers, gear recommendations, and updates on the latest developments in the climbing world. These podcasts cater to both seasoned climbers and those new to the sport.
Can you recommend some popular Climbing Podcasts?
Certainly! Some well-regarded Climbing Podcasts include "The Enormocast," "The Sharp End," "TrainingBeta Podcast," "The RunOut Podcast," and "The Cutting Edge." These podcasts feature a mix of adventure tales, expert interviews, and discussions on various aspects of climbing, making them appealing to a broad audience.
Are Climbing Podcasts suitable for both experienced climbers and individuals interested in taking up the sport?
Yes, Climbing Podcasts are designed to be accessible to both experienced climbers and those interested in taking up the sport. They often balance technical discussions with entertaining and informative content, making the podcasts enjoyable for climbers at different stages of their climbing journey.

One Step Beyond is back. Whether it’s to hike a local trail or climb a distant mountain, move to a new country or travel somewhere new, run a first 5k, go rock climbing, tackle sexism in soccer or undertake an ultra-marathon, write to relieve PTSD or take up wildlife photography, this is the show for people looking to step outside their comfort zone and enrich their life. Join author, runner, broadcaster, and traveler Tony Fletcher every month on the podcast all about positively engaging with the world outside our door.
Sign up for a free weekly newsletter from Tony; as well as news about this and his other show, The Fanzine Podcast, you'll get a weekly weekend long read. All in your Inbox for free from tonyfletcher.substack.com
Whether it’s to hike a local trail or climb a distant mountain, move to a new country or just travel somewhere new, run a first 5k, go rock climbing, tackle sexism in soccer or undertake an ultra-marathon, write to relieve PTSD or this is the show for you: people looking to step outside their comfort zone and enrich their life. Over the course of 40+ episodes, our shows have featured guests from Kenya, Nepal, Tanzania and Colombia, as well as the USA and UK, talking about .
Those guests have included: the rock star who established the cancer foundation Love Hope Strength, and the former professional athlete behind the soccer-based initiative Equal Playing Field; an Afghan war veteran who became the first double above-knee amputee to climb Mt Kilimanjaro unaided; a Zen Buddhist teacher who authored a book on running; one American who moved to Bogota and set up an art colony; and another who gave up dreams of becoming a professional ventriloquist to instead find a new life as an award-winning wildlife photographer.
We have talked to the pioneering female founder of Africa's first running shoe company, to a family that traveled round the world together for over two years, and to a teacher who founded a travel company to support students of color, along with several of those students. We have also talked to amateur adventurers of all ages who have set themselves fierce goals - like walking the length of India, or running the Sparta course in Greece unaided - and achieved them. The show includes several episodes recorded on location, beginning with a 4-part documentary about climbing Kilimanjaro, but also including in-the-field tips on hiking without navigational tools and running on trails; how to master an ultra-marathon; and how to give up your possessions and start a new life. Shows generally stay under an hour, include additional commentary and information, and do not shy away from current affairs.
Tony Fletcher is the British-born author of best-selling biographies of Keith Moon, Wilson Pickett, R.E.M. and The Smiths, as well as a memoir, a novel and many other books on or about music. In 2016, he backpacked around the world with his then-wife and 11-year old younger son. In 2019 he hosted and wrote “It's A Pixies Podcast." A keen runner, with dozens of road and trail marathons to his name, he lives in Kingston, New York.
